What is Fogo Blockchain

Fogo Blockchain is a brand-new Layer 1 base network built on the Solana Virtual Machine (SVM), specifically designed to meet the stringent demands for speed, security, and transparency from financial institutions. Its name is derived from the Portuguese word for “fire,” symbolizing the system’s astonishing processing capability — on the testnet, Fogo can confirm a transaction in just 20 milliseconds (five times faster than a human blink) and can process over 45,000 transactions per second (TPS). This performance not only far exceeds Ethereum (less than 50 TPS) and Solana (about 5,000 TPS) but also approaches the peak processing capacity of traditional stock exchanges (such as Nasdaq).

Fogo’s core objective is to bridge the gap between traditional finance (TradFi) and blockchain technology. Traditional financial systems rely on centralized architectures to achieve high-speed transactions but lack transparency and censorship resistance; meanwhile, most blockchains, despite their decentralization advantage, struggle to support high-frequency transactions and real-time settlement scenarios. Through technological innovation, Fogo has, for the first time in a decentralized framework, achieved efficiency that rivals traditional financial systems, providing a technical foundation for their convergence.

How Fogo Breaks Through Blockchain Performance Limits

Fogo’s breakthrough performance is driven by three major technological innovations:

  1. Unified Client Architecture
    Most blockchains (e.g., Ethereum) rely on multiple client software, but compatibility issues among different clients can slow down overall performance. Fogo chooses to use only a single high-performance client called “Firedancer,” optimized and designed by the Jump Crypto team, supporting parallel processing and advanced memory management. This design eliminates the bottlenecks of multiple clients, allowing the network to run at a theoretical peak of over 100,000 TPS.

  2. Dynamic Multi-Region Consensus
    Traditional blockchains with globally distributed nodes may experience high latency. Fogo divides validator nodes by geographical regions (such as New York, London, and Singapore) and, under normal operations, prioritizes low-latency consensus within regions (20 milliseconds), only switching to global mode (400 milliseconds) in case of failures. This “chasing the sun” trading mode is inspired by cross-time-zone arbitrage strategies, ensuring both speed and maintained decentralization.

  3. Selective Validator Mechanism
    In its initial phase, Fogo is composed of 20–50 high-performance validator nodes. These nodes are strictly selected to ensure stability and employ a hierarchical key management system (global master key plus regional subkeys). In the future, the system will transition to community governance, but node admission will still require a two-thirds majority vote. This design prevents malicious behavior (such as transaction ordering manipulation) and avoids low-performance nodes from slowing down the network.

Decentralized Transformation of High-Frequency Trading

Traditional high-frequency trading relies on centralized exchanges but suffers from issues such as dark pool operations and unfair data access. Fogo’s 20-millisecond block time enables algorithmic trading, market making, and arbitrage strategies to be executed on-chain for the first time. For example, a hedge fund could perform thousands of operations on Fogo in the time it takes for one transaction to be confirmed on Solana, with all records publicly verifiable.

Revolution in Settlement Times

Currently, cross-border payments and securities settlement typically require 1–2 business days, leading to capital lock-up and counterparty risk. Fogo supports real-time gross settlement (RTGS), reducing settlement times to the order of seconds. For instance, if a bank processes US$1 billion in settlements daily, merely reducing a 2-day freeze on funds could save millions of dollars in annual liquidity costs.

Possibility for Real-Time Risk Management

Financial institutions often rely on overnight batch processing for risk assessment and position management, a delay that can trigger cascading crises during market volatility. Fogo’s real-time data update capability allows for dynamic portfolio valuation, collateral management, and regulatory reporting. For example, banks can instantly monitor the forex exposure of multinational companies and automatically trigger hedging orders.

Fogo’s Future: Challenges and Opportunities

Although Fogo’s testnet data is impressive, its mainnet is scheduled to launch in Q2 2025, and its actual performance remains to be verified. On the technical front, relying on a single client architecture may introduce systemic risks, which must be mitigated through strict audits and vulnerability reduction measures. From a regulatory perspective, the selective validator model might be questioned for being “semi-decentralized”; the team must find a balance between compliance and performance.

For developers, Fogo’s compatibility with the Solana Virtual Machine is a major advantage. Existing Solana ecosystem projects (such as decentralized exchanges and lending protocols) can migrate to Fogo at low cost and directly benefit from performance enhancements. For ordinary users, Fogo plans to introduce an “SPL Token Gas Fee Payment” feature to lower the entry barrier — users can participate in the network without needing to hold native tokens.
